Crear Menu en tiempo de ejecucion

10/11/2005 - 17:05 por Adria Grau Rovira | Informe spam
Buenos dias, estoy utilizando Visual Basic 2005 (version final en ingles), y
necesito crear un menu en tiempo de ejecucion.
Habia pensado almacenar los nombres de los menus en una base de datos
SQLSERVER 2005, y en una tabla el nombre de usuario y los menus que tiene
disponibles. De forma que al entrar el programa, este compruebe el usuario y
recorra sus filas, creando el menu.
El problema esque cuando intento ponerle una variable o algo que haga
referencia a la base de datos al menu me da error.

Nunca he hecho una cosa de esta enbergadura, y necesito que me ayuden.

Muchas gracias
 

Leer las respuestas

#1 Adria Grau Rovira
14/11/2005 - 09:15 | Informe spam
He encontrado esto:

Protected Sub bttnAddOption_Click(ByVal sender as Object, ByVal e As
system.EventArgs)
RunTimeMenu.Menuitems.Ad("Nombre Menu" &
RunTimeMenu.MenuItems.Count.toString, New EventHandler(AddressOf
Me.OptionClick))
End Sub

Funciona bastante bien, el problema es que esto solamente sirve para poder
crear opciones de menu en un menu "padre", y yo quisiera crearlos todos desde
cero.

¿Nadie sabe como hacerlo??????

"Adria Grau Rovira" wrote:

Buenos dias, estoy utilizando Visual Basic 2005 (version final en ingles), y
necesito crear un menu en tiempo de ejecucion.
Habia pensado almacenar los nombres de los menus en una base de datos
SQLSERVER 2005, y en una tabla el nombre de usuario y los menus que tiene
disponibles. De forma que al entrar el programa, este compruebe el usuario y
recorra sus filas, creando el menu.
El problema esque cuando intento ponerle una variable o algo que haga
referencia a la base de datos al menu me da error.

Nunca he hecho una cosa de esta enbergadura, y necesito que me ayuden.

Muchas gracias

Preguntas similares